RabbitMQ配置文件(advanced.config)
这是advanced.config配置文件示例:
[ %% ------------------------------------------------ ---------------------------- %%高级Erlang网络/群集选项。 %% %%有关详细信息,请参见https://www.rabbitmq.com/clustering.html %% ------------------------------------------------ ---------------------------- %%设置net_kernel的滴答时间。 %%请参阅http://erlang.org/doc/man/kernel_app.html和 %% https://www.rabbitmq.com/nettick.html了解更多详细信息。 %% %% {kernel,[{net_ticktime,60}]}, %% ------------------------------------------------ ---------------------------- %% RabbitMQ Shovel插件 %% %%有关详细信息,请参见https://www.rabbitmq.com/shovel.html %% ------------------------------------------------ ---------------------------- {rabbitmq_shovel, [{shovels, [%% A named shovel worker. %% {my_first_shovel, %% [ %% 列出要消费的源代理。 %% %% {sources, %% [%% URI(s) and pre-declarations for all source broker(s). %% {brokers, ["amqp://user:password@host.domain/my_vhost"]}, %% {declarations, []} %% ]}, %%列出要发布到的目标代理。 %% {destinations, %% [%% A singular version of the 'brokers' element. %% {broker, "amqp://"}, %% {declarations, []} %% ]}, %% shovel 中消息队列的名称 %% %% {queue, <<"your-queue-name-goes-here">>}, %% 可选的预取计数。 %% %% {prefetch_count, 10}, %%何时确认消息: %%-no_ack:从不(自动) %%-on_publish:每封邮件重新发布后 %%-on_confirm:目标经纪人确认收货时 %% %% {ack_mode, on_confirm}, %% 覆盖出站basic.publish的字段。 %% %% {publish_fields, [{exchange, <<"my_exchange">>}, %% {routing_key, <<"from_shovel">>}]}, %% 要在重新发布时设置的basic.properties的静态列表。 %% %% {publish_properties, [{delivery_mode, 2}]}, %%尝试尝试之前要等待的秒数连接失败时重新连接。 %% %% {reconnect_delay, 2.5} %% ]} %% my_first_shovel的结尾 ]} %% Rather than specifying some values per-shovel, you can specify %% them for all shovels here. %%除了指定每个shovel的某些值外,您还可以指定 %%他们为这里的所有shovel。 %% %% {defaults, [{prefetch_count, 0}, %% {ack_mode, on_confirm}, %% {publish_fields, []}, %% {publish_properties, [{delivery_mode, 2}]}, %% {reconnect_delay, 2.5}]} ]}, {rabbitmq_auth_backend_ldap, [ %% %% 授权 %% ============= %% %% LDAP插件可以针对您的服务器执行各种查询 %% LDAP服务器确定授权问题。看到 %% https://www.rabbitmq.com/ldap.html#authorisation了解更多信息。 %% 设置确定虚拟主机访问时要使用的查询 %% %% {vhost_access_query, {in_group, %% "ou=${vhost}-users,ou=vhosts,dc=example,dc=com"}}, %% 设置要在确定资源(例如队列)访问时使用的查询 %% %% {resource_access_query, {constant, true}}, %% 设置查询以确定用户拥有哪些标签 %% %% {tag_queries, []} ]} ]. |
github链接:https://github.com/rabbitmq/rabbitmq-server/blob/master/docs/advanced.config.example
最新文章
- [DataBase] MongoDB (8) 副本集
- Yii2 数据操作Query Builder(转)
- 通用窗口类 Inventory Pro 2.1.2 Demo1(下续篇 ),物品消耗扇形显示功能
- [HDU 3033] I love sneakers! (动态规划分组背包)
- 事件[event]_C#
- 数电课设&mdash;&mdash;琐碎
- 第 8 章 适配器模式【Adapter Pattern】
- QT连接mysql中文显示问题
- ASP.NET MVC进阶之路:深入理解Controller激活机制并使用Ioc容器创建对象
- C# Email邮件发送,功能是密码找回或者重置功能。
- Java之英格玛简单实现以及加密验证码的应用
- 6.类似Object监视器方法的Condition接口
- OOAD-设计模式(三)之创建型设计模式(5种)
- Muduo阅读笔记---net(三)
- POJ_3342_Party at Hali-Bula_树形DP
- Java泛型的重要目的:别让猫别站在狗队里
- Java构造方法、成员变量初始化以及静态成员变量初始化三者的先后顺序是什么样的?
- 抽奖 mark
- IDEA中静态资源无法找到的原因
- js实现table导出Excel,保留table样式
热门文章
- Asp.Net Core 3.0的依赖注入改变
- 我还在生产玩 JDK7,JDK 15 却要来了!|新特性尝鲜
- SpringBoot实现发送邮件
- 2020-04-10:有一个 API 服务,后端只使用了数据库来持久化数据,平时在 API 网关上监控到响应时间平均值大约为10ms,现在突然上涨到 5s,而且一直居高不下。请简单描述一下你排查这个问题的思路。
- C#LeetCode刷题-分治算法
- C#设计模式之8-组合模式
- Java学习书籍与社区
- vue项目发布后带路径打开页面报404问题
- 喵的Unity游戏开发之路 - 玩家控制下的球的滑动
- ios 创建sdk与demo同一个工程